H3: Materials for Mixing Bowls
- Stainless Steel: Durable, easy to clean, and dishwasher-safe.
- Glass: Non-porous and transparent, but heavier and more fragile.
- Plastic: Lightweight, affordable, but can absorb odors and stain.

H3: Features of Tillers
- Tine Depth: Determines the depth of soil cultivation.
- Tine Width: Affects the width of the tilled area.
- Engine Power: Measured in horsepower and determines the tiller’s power and efficiency.
